Transaction 2e93ed12570906fc4f6eea23cad7148406594c8a770adff2d00c8e9083bbcb3a

1 Input
2 Outputs
  • 2e93ed12570906fc4f6eea23cad7148406594c8a770adff2d00c8e9083bbcb3a:0
  • value  365766
    address  35bmMjjsuYLXYQhLATKHsawHWPTksT5pkp
  • 2e93ed12570906fc4f6eea23cad7148406594c8a770adff2d00c8e9083bbcb3a:1
  • value  27938588
    address  19i6YYc1uPdBWt5iA3g5CbkBPbPobtyHXm